为什么前端的homeview.vue重命名后会报错
时间: 2023-05-27 21:06:49 浏览: 105
重命名文件可能会导致相关的引用出现问题,需要检查代码中是否有使用原文件名进行引用的地方,需要修改为新文件名进行引用。另外,还需要确认新文件名是否与其他文件重名,可能会导致冲突。如果仅仅是文件名的修改,可以尝试使用编辑器的重命名功能,可以自动修改所有引用该文件的地方。如果还是无法解决问题,需要提供更具体的错误信息和代码示例才能确定问题原因。
相关问题
HomeView.vue?1c56:79 Uncaught TypeError: Cannot read properties of null (reading 'getBoundingClientRect') at eval (HomeView.vue?1c56:79)
这是一个 JavaScript 错误,可能是因为在 HomeView.vue 文件的第 79 行尝试读取一个空对象的属性 'getBoundingClientRect' 导致的。需要检查代码并确保该对象已经被正确地初始化。
HomeView.vue:21 Uncaught (in promise) ReferenceError: axios is not defined
这个错误提示说明在HomeView.vue文件的第21行发生了一个未捕获的错误,报错是"ReferenceError: axios is not defined",这表示axios未定义。
为了解决这个问题,你需要确保在使用axios之前已经正确导入了axios库。可以在文件的顶部添加以下代码来导入axios:
```javascript
import axios from 'axios';
```
确保你已经正确安装了axios依赖,并且在使用之前进行了导入。如果已经导入了axios但是仍然出现这个错误,可能是axios的版本问题或者其他配置问题。你可以检查一下是否正确安装了axios,并且参考axios的文档进行配置和使用。